SETTINGS_PREFIX for identifiers (e.g., db table names) incl. project's name.
kallithea.SETTINGS_PREFIX is a variable string used as a prefix for specific
external identifiers, such as database table names (and likely later form
fields), so that the name of the project need not necessarily be encoded into
data.
This setting is configurable so that compatibility with old, similar
databases can be maintained at the users' request.

#!/bin/bash ########################################### #### THIS IS AN ARCH LINUX RC.D SCRIPT #### ########################################### . /etc/rc.conf . /etc/rc.d/functions DAEMON=kallithea APP_HOMEDIR="/srv" APP_PATH="$APP_HOMEDIR/$DAEMON" CONF_NAME="production.ini" LOG_FILE="/var/log/$DAEMON.log" PID_FILE="/run/daemons/$DAEMON" APPL=/usr/bin/paster RUN_AS="*****" ARGS="serve --daemon \ --user=$RUN_AS \ --group=$RUN_AS \ --pid-file=$PID_FILE \ --log-file=$LOG_FILE \ $APP_PATH/$CONF_NAME" [ -r /etc/conf.d/$DAEMON ] && . /etc/conf.d/$DAEMON if [[ -r $PID_FILE ]]; then read -r PID < "$PID_FILE" if [[ $PID && ! -d /proc/$PID ]]; then unset PID rm_daemon $DAEMON fi fi case "$1" in start) stat_busy "Starting $DAEMON" export HOME=$APP_PATH [ -z "$PID" ] && $APPL $ARGS &>/dev/null if [ $? = 0 ]; then add_daemon $DAEMON stat_done else stat_fail exit 1 fi ;; stop) stat_busy "Stopping $DAEMON" [ -n "$PID" ] && kill $PID &>/dev/null if [ $? = 0 ]; then rm_daemon $DAEMON stat_done else stat_fail exit 1 fi ;; restart) $0 stop sleep 1 $0 start ;; status) stat_busy "Checking $name status"; ck_status $name ;; *) echo "usage: $0 {start|stop|restart|status}" esac
